What Is Frequency And Time Period?

What Is Frequency And Time Period? Frequency refers to how often something happens. Period refers to the time it takes something to happen. Frequency is a rate quantity. Period is a time quantity. What does frequency and time period mean? Frequency is the number of occurrences of a repeating event per unit of time. …

What Did Aristotle Say About Motion?

What Did Aristotle Say About Motion? Summary: Basically, Aristotle’s view of motion is “it requires a force to make an object move in an unnatural” manner – or, more simply, “motion requires force” .
